smb: client: fix NULL ptr deref in crypto_aead_setkey()
Summary
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:
smb: client: fix NULL ptr deref in crypto_aead_setkey()
Neither SMB3.0 or SMB3.02 supports encryption negotiate context, so
when SMB2_GLOBAL_CAP_ENCRYPTION flag is set in the negotiate response,
the client uses AES-128-CCM as the default cipher. See MS-SMB2
3.3.5.4.
Commit b0abcd65ec54 ("smb: client: fix UAF in async decryption") added
a @server->cipher_type check to conditionally call
smb3_crypto_aead_allocate(), but that check would always be false as
@server->cipher_type is unset for SMB3.02.
Fix the following KASAN splat by setting @server->cipher_type for
SMB3.02 as well.
mount.cifs //srv/share /mnt -o vers=3.02,seal,...

"value": "AV:N - The vulnerable state is established entirely from remote SMB server responses over TCP/445 \u2014 the NEGOTIATE response selects dialect SMB3.02 (offered by default) leaving secmech.enc NULL, and the SESSION_SETUP response\u0027s SessionFlags bit forces encryption of the following request. A malicious, compromised, or DFS-referral-redirected SMB server, or an on-path attacker, triggers the oops in the client kernel.\nAC:L - The attacker only has to answer NEGOTIATE with DialectRevision=0x0302 and set SMB2_SESSION_FLAG_ENCRYPT_DATA in the session setup reply; the deref then happens deterministically on the immediately following SMB2_tcon, with no race, timing, or memory-layout dependency.\nPR:N - The malicious server needs no credentials or privileges on the victim client, and the crash occurs while the client is still setting up the connection (tree connect), before any client-side authorization of the server is possible.\nUI:N - An existing CIFS mount renegotiates the dialect and session automatically on reconnect (cifs_reconnect) and follows DFS referrals to attacker-designated servers, so the crash can be induced without any action by the user.\nS:U - The NULL dereference oops occurs in the cifs client within the kernel\u0027s own security authority; no VM, IOMMU, or sandbox boundary is crossed.\nC:N - This is a NULL pointer dereference reading a fixed offset (0x20) from address zero; no attacker-controlled or sensitive memory is read and no data is disclosed.\nI:N - No memory is written or corrupted \u2014 the request is never encrypted or transmitted, and there is no fallback that would send data in the clear, so no data modification occurs.\nA:H - The dereference produces a kernel oops that kills the mounting task or the cifsd/worker thread mid-operation while holding cifs locks and references, causing hung tasks and an unusable mount, and a full panic on panic_on_oops systems."
